#!/bin/bash
#
# Build the release binaries
#
. "$(dirname "${BASH_SOURCE[0]}")/utils.sh"
REPO=docker/compose
# Build the binaries
script/clean
script/build-linux
# TODO: build osx binary
# script/prepare-osx
# script/build-osx
# TODO: build or fetch the windows binary
echo "You need to build the osx/windows binaries, that step is not automated yet."
echo "Create a github release"
# TODO: script more of this https://developer.github.com/v3/repos/releases/
browser https://github.com/$REPO/releases/new
